The PGA of America is the world’s largest sports organization, comprised of 28,000 men and women golf Professionals who are the recognized experts in teaching and growing the game. Founded in 1916, the PGA of America has enhanced its leadership position by conducting premier spectator events – PGA Championship, Ryder Cup, Senior PGA Championship presented by KitchenAid and KPMG Women’s PGA Championship – as well as significant philanthropic outreach initiatives, and award-winning golf promotions.

The Iowa Golf Association is the governing body for golf in the state of Iowa and exists as a non-profit organization that works to preserve, protect and promote the best interests and spirit of the game. As “caretakers” of the game we work to preserve the rich history of golf in our state and to provide numerous services that benefit all that play the game in Iowa.

The G.I.V.E. Foundation was established to fund the Golf for Veterans program providing a structured golf program for injured veterans who use the Iowa City VA Medical Center. The golf program has four phases of training for injured veterans to participate in to enhance their mental, social, physical and emotional well-being; and improve their quality of life. 

The Iowa High School Athletic Association is the regulating body for male Iowa high school interscholastic athletics and is a full member of the National Federation of State High School Associations. Sports overseen by the IHSAA are baseball, basketball, bowling, cross country, football, golf, soccer, swimming & diving, tennis, track & field and wrestling.
